LABOUR IN AMERICA.
EXTENT OF UNEMPLOYMENT.
SENATE SUPPORTS INQUIRY.
SENATE SUPPORTS INQUIRY. A. and N.Z. WASHINGTON. March 5. The Senate to-day adopted the motion proposed by Mr. Robert F. Wagner, Democrat member for New York, requesting the Secretary, of Labour, Mr. J. J. Davis, to set up a committee to investigate the extent of unemployment in the United States. There was a sharp debate, in which Presidential politics were aired.
